MINI HOLIDAY CHEESE BITES

(makes about 24)


INGREDIENTS




(TOPPING IDEAS)

  • dried or fresh herbs (dill, parsley, thyme, chives, cilantro)

  • crispy, chopped bacon

  • spice blends (everything bagel, Chile lime, dried mushroom, za’atar)

  • dried spices (paprika, black pepper, tumeric)

  • chopped nuts (pistachio, almond, pecan, hazelnut, walnut)

  • seeds (black and white sesame, poppy, fennel, hemp, sunflower)

  • chopped dried fruits (cranberries, apples, pears)



(FOR SERVING)

  • assorted crackers and breads

  • fig or apple butter

  • cornichons or olives

  • cured meats (salami, prosciutto, smoked ham)

  • citrus




METHOD



Using a stand mixer with a paddle attachment mix cream cheese, garlic powder, cayenne, and pinch salt until smooth. Add the Seriously Sharp Cheddar and mix on low just until it is combined. At this point, you can divide the batter in half and add 1/2 cup of chopped, cooked bacon to the mixture.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per. Using an ice cream scoop shape out 1 tablespoon of cheese mixture into a ball and place them onto the sheet pan. Roll them into desired toppings and arrange on a platter. These can be made ahead and chill until ready to serve.



TIPS


  • This recipe can be made a few hours ahead of time, but no longer than 4 hours.

  • If using fresh herbs, chop them up finely and make sure they are dry.

  • Do a taste test of the toppings that may be spicier or stronger than the others. This will determine how much you coat the bites.

  • Add them to a charcuterie board or arrange the cheese bites in a festive wreath or tree.
